Researching Reliable Exterior Contractors

Researching before hiring an exterior contractor is crucial to ensure the quality and success of your project. Here are some key factors to consider when researching contractors:

Factors to Consider When Researching Contractors:

  • Experience: Look for contractors with a proven track record in handling projects similar to yours.
  • Reputation: Check online reviews, ask for references, and seek feedback from previous clients.
  • License and Insurance: Verify that the contractor is properly licensed and insured to protect yourself from liability.
  • Communication: Ensure the contractor has clear communication channels and is responsive to your inquiries.
  • Pricing: Compare quotes from different contractors to ensure you are getting a fair price for the services provided.

Where to Find Reliable Contractor Reviews Online:

  • Check websites like Angie's List, HomeAdvisor, and Yelp for customer reviews and ratings.
  • Visit the contractor's website and social media pages to see testimonials and project galleries.
  • Ask for recommendations from friends, family, and neighbors who have had similar work done.

Significance of Checking Contractor Credentials and Licenses:

It is essential to verify that the contractor holds the necessary licenses and credentials required by your state or local regulations. This ensures that they are qualified to perform the work and adhere to industry standards. A licensed contractor also provides you with legal protection in case of any disputes or issues during the project.

Contacting and Interviewing Contractors

  When it comes to finding reliable exterior contractors for your project, reaching out to potential candidates and interviewing them is a crucial step in the process. This allows you to assess their qualifications, experience, and communication skills to ensure they are the right fit for the job.

Reaching Out for Quotes

Before contacting contractors, make sure you have a clear Artikel of your project requirements and budget. You can reach out to potential contractors through various methods such as phone calls, emails, or through their websites. Be sure to provide detailed information about your project to receive accurate quotes.

Questions to Ask During Initial Contact or Interview

  • Ask about their experience in handling similar projects.
  • Inquire about their licensing, insurance, and certifications.
  • Discuss their availability and estimated timeline for the project.
  • Request references from past clients to verify their work quality.
  • Clarify payment terms, warranties, and any potential additional costs.

Comparison of Communication Methods

While phone calls allow for immediate interaction, emails provide a written record of communication. Using a combination of both methods can ensure clear and effective communication with contractors. Additionally, in-person meetings can help establish a personal connection and better assess their professionalism.

Obtaining Multiple Quotes

Getting quotes from multiple contractors is essential to compare pricing, services offered, and overall value. Avoid choosing the cheapest option without considering the quality of work and reputation of the contractor. By obtaining multiple quotes, you can make an informed decision based on various factors.

Importance of Checking Contractor Background and Work History

Verifying a contractor's background and work history is essential to know if they have the skills and experience necessary to complete your project successfully. It also helps you avoid potential issues or delays that may arise from hiring an inexperienced or unqualified contractor.

Tips on How to Verify Contractor References

  • Reach out to the references provided by the contractor and ask about their experience working with them.
  • Ask specific questions about the quality of work, reliability, communication, and overall satisfaction with the contractor's services.
  • Look for consistent positive feedback and inquire about any areas of improvement or concerns raised by the references.

Significance of Looking at Past Projects or Portfolios

Reviewing a contractor's past projects or portfolios can give you a glimpse of their work quality, style, and attention to detail. It allows you to assess if their expertise aligns with your project requirements and aesthetic preferences.

Steps on How to Check for Any Complaints or Legal Issues Against a Contractor

  1. Visit online platforms like the Better Business Bureau or review websites to check for any complaints or negative feedback about the contractor.
  2. Search for the contractor's name along with s like "complaints" or "legal issues" to uncover any red flags or warning signs.
  3. Contact your local licensing board or consumer protection agency to inquire about any legal disputes or unresolved issues involving the contractor.

Analyzing and Comparing Contractor Proposals

Before making a decision, carefully review and compare each contractor's proposal. Look at the scope of work, materials to be used, timeline, and overall cost. Pay attention to any variations or discrepancies between proposals to ensure you are getting an accurate picture of what each contractor is offering.

Importance of Understanding All Aspects of the Proposal

It is crucial to have a clear understanding of all aspects of the proposal before moving forward. Make sure you are aware of the project timeline, payment schedule, warranties, and any potential additional costs that may arise. Asking questions and seeking clarification can help avoid misunderstandings later on.

Negotiating Terms and Pricing with the Contractor

Don't hesitate to negotiate terms and pricing with the contractor. Be open about your budget and expectations, and try to reach a mutually beneficial agreement. Remember that communication is key in ensuring both parties are on the same page and satisfied with the final terms.

What to Look for in a Detailed and Comprehensive Proposal

  • Clear breakdown of costs for materials, labor, and any additional expenses.
  • Detailed description of the scope of work, including specific tasks and timelines.
  • Information on permits, licenses, and insurance coverage.
  • Warranty information and guarantees on workmanship.
